In this episode of the Female Athlete Nutrition, I speak with Canadian Olympic sprinter and new author Micha Powell. The daughter of two Olympians, Rosey Edeh and long jump World Record holder Mike Powell, athletics is part of Micha’s DNA. She talks about what it was like growing up with two Olympian parents and the impact that had on her own journey is sports. After playing multiple sports growing up, Micha, like her parents, found success on the track and quickly progressed to making the 2016 Canadian Olympic team in the 4x400m relay. Unfortunately, she didn’t get to run in the Olympics, and Micha shares how she struggled with that disappointment alongside pressure and self-doubt. Micha continued to face multiple setbacks and mental challenges including imposter syndrome and injuries. These struggles motivated her to write a memoir “ Sprinting Through Setbacks: An Olympian’s Guide to Overcoming Self-Doubt and Imposter Syndrome” and accompanying workbook all while training to make the Olympics! We dive deep into her book, sharing how everyone can benefit from mindset tools and lessons she’s learned along the way. We touch on Micha’s intuitive eating approach and remind listeners that the “perfect” diet is not the healthiest diet.
